Doubt that's possible AlanMil_2471920 - especially because SMARTY sell a calls + texts add-on for their data-only SIM plans.
Most UK service providers seem reluctant to allow their SIM cards changing 'type', e.g. pay monthly to PAYG, or data-only to calls, texts and data.
You'll probably need a new SMARTY SIM, accompanied by the hassle of switching the number you want to keep from the SMARTY data-only SIM to another provider, then back to your new SMARTY SIM.
